Determining Where to Put Your Dumpster
Determining where to put your dumpster can have a big impact regarding how quickly you complete projects. The most effective option is to select a location that is near the worksite. It is very important, however, to contemplate whether this location is a safe alternative. Make sure the place is free of obstructions that could trip individuals while they take heavy debris.
Many individuals choose to put dumpsters in their drives. It is a handy alternative as it generally means you can avoid asking the city for a license or permit. In the event you have to put the dumpster on the road, then you definitely should get in touch with your local government to inquire whether you need to get a permit. Although a lot of municipalities will let folks keep dumpsters on the road for short amounts of time, others are going to request that you complete some paperwork. Following these rules can help you stay away from fines that will make your project more expensive.
What's the Difference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?
Roll off and front load dumpsters have attributes which make them useful for different types of jobs.
A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job place and left there until you need a truck to haul it and your debris away. They usually have open tops and also a door on the front. That makes it easy for workers to load a wide selection of debris into the dumpster.
A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the earth. The arms lean to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This really is a helpful alternative for companies that amass considerable amounts of garbage.
While roll off dumpsters are generally left on place,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set program. That makes it possible for sanitation professionals to eliminate garbage and crap for multiple homes and companies in the region at reasonable costs.

What Types of Debris Can I Place Into a Dumpster?
You can place most types of debris into a dumpster size in Jena. There are, however,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put chemicals into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ronic Equipment and batteries are also banned. If something presents an environmental hazard, you probably cannot put it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you are unsure.
That leaves most types of debris that you can put in the dumpster, contain dr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any sort of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.
Certain kinds of acceptable debris, however, may require additional fees. If your plan is to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you need to request the rental company whether you need to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the thing.

Do you know the Various Sizes of Dumpsters Available?
Depending on the size of your endeavor, you might need a little or big dumpster that may carry all of the debris and remaining stuff.
Dumpster rental firms generally supply several sizes for individuals and businesses. Choosing the right size should help you remove debris as affordably as possible.
The most common dumpsters include 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ard models. In case you have a tiny endeavor, including clearing out a garage or basement, you can likely reap the benefits of a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. In case you have a bigger endeavor, including a complete remodel or constructing a new house, then you'll likely need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.
Lots of people decide to rent a bigger dumpster than they think they are going to need. Although renting a bigger dumpster prices more cash, it's more affordable than having to an additional dumpster after a little one gets complete.
Dumpster Sizes Explained
When comparing dumpster sizes to find one that fits your project's needs, it's vital that you understand how rental firms measure dimensions.
Almost all roll of dumpsters have the exact same width (usually eight feet). This makes it feasible for businesses to use the same trucks to transport a wide variety of dumpsters. When you see a dumpster's measurements, Thus , you can assume they refer to depth and span. You may even see dumpster sizes recorded by yards. This actually refers to square yards that measure the dumpster's volume.
What Size Do You Need?In the event you are coordinating a sizable commercial job, then you will probably need a 40-yard dumpster or bigger. Big home renovations may require a 30-yard dumpster, but most smaller dwelling repairs just need 20-yard or even 10-yard dumpsters.
